I think (we never tried) its possible to run HostMonitor on Windows XP Home. But many tests will not work because XP Home does not have many functions those are standard for Windows NT/2000/XP. E.g. CPU Usage, Process test, Service test, Performance Counter, NT Event Log, probably SNMP test will not work. All TCP/UDP/ICMP related tests should work. Like Ping, TCP, DNS, Trace, HTTP, URL, NTP, IMAP, POP, RADIUS.
